Μπορούμε να εισαγάγουμε πολλαπλές τιμές NULL στο μοναδικό κλειδί Oracle;
Μπορούμε να εισαγάγουμε πολλαπλές τιμές NULL στο μοναδικό κλειδί Oracle;

Βίντεο: Μπορούμε να εισαγάγουμε πολλαπλές τιμές NULL στο μοναδικό κλειδί Oracle;

Βίντεο: Μπορούμε να εισαγάγουμε πολλαπλές τιμές NULL στο μοναδικό κλειδί Oracle;
Βίντεο: OPERA PMS - Oracle Hospitality elearning | 10 ομαδικά μπλοκ 2024, Νοέμβριος
Anonim

Δηλαδή: Ενώ (1, 1, μηδενικό ) επιτρέπεται, αλλά όχι περισσότερες από μία φορές, μια σειρά με αξίες ( μηδενικό , μηδενικό , μηδενικό ) στις τρεις στήλες που απαρτίζουν το μοναδικό κλειδί επιτρέπονται πολλές φορές - όπως και στην περίπτωση της μονής στήλης.

Επίσης, πρέπει να γνωρίζετε, μπορεί το Unique Key να έχει πολλαπλές τιμές NULL στο Oracle;

Επειδή Μαντείο δείκτης μπορώ μην κρατάς NULL τιμές , άρα αποδέχεται πολλαπλά μηδενικά . Σε περίπτωση Composite Μοναδικός σε μία ή περισσότερες στήλες, Ωστόσο, δύο σειρές που περιέχουν μηδενικά για ένα ή περισσότερα κλειδί στήλες και ο ίδιος συνδυασμός των αξίες για τον άλλον κλειδί οι στήλες παραβιάζουν τον περιορισμό.

Ομοίως, πόσα null μπορούν να επιτραπούν σε ένα μοναδικό κλειδί; ένα μηδενικό

Επίσης, γνωρίζετε, μπορούμε να εισαγάγουμε πολλαπλές τιμές NULL για μοναδικό κλειδί;

SQL Server: Να επιτρέπεται Πολλαπλές NULL τιμές στο UNIQUE Περιορισμός. Σύμφωνα με το ANSI, ΜΟΝΑΔΙΚΟΣ ο περιορισμός επιτρέπει πολλαπλούς NULL. Αλλά στον SQL Server, επιτρέπει μόνο μία τιμή NULL . Με την ΜΟΝΑΔΙΚΟΣ περιορισμός, εσείς δεν μπορώ εισαγωγή πολλαπλών NULL.

Πόσες μηδενικές τιμές μπορούν να εισαχθούν σε μια στήλη που έχει μοναδικό περιορισμό;

μία τιμή NULL

Συνιστάται: